Sun State Pools License Revoked

from Mesa News Today | 2 Min News | The Daily News Now!

Sun State Pools is facing major backlash after dozens of homeowners report paying thousands for unfinished pool projects—leaving them with backyard ruins and empty wallets. The company’s contractor’s license was revoked in June 2026 after 85 complaints since last fall, following failure to respond to official citations. Affected homeowners have formed a Facebook group for support and are filing complaints with the Arizona Attorney General in hopes of recovering their losses. A limited recovery fund exists, but it’s not guaranteed. This is a stark warning: always verify contractor licenses and check their track record before signing any contract.
